Attributed Edmund Adler (1871-1957) Austrian, Oil on Canvas Traditional Genre Scene of Children "Curiosity". Oil painting, titled "Curiosity," depicts four young children in traditional European country attire gathered around a boy who is holding up a glass jar for inspection. Unsigned. Attributed on plaque. Framed.

Edmund Adler (1871-1957) was an Austrian painter known for landscapes, genre scenes, and finely detailed depictions of rural European life. Working in the late 19th and early 20th centuries, Adler painted in a traditional academic style influenced by the naturalism and Romanticism popular in Central Europe at the time. His works often featured pastoral settings, village scenes, and atmospheric mountain landscapes rendered with careful attention to light and texture. Although not widely known outside regional European collections, his paintings continue to appear in galleries and auctions, appreciated for their craftsmanship and evocative portrayal of Austrian countryside traditions.
